    Hunter S.

    I stopped in here just after 4 PM . . . I was the only person in the place . . . to the point that I checked to make sure they were open. The man who greeted me (which may have been a host, but I think he was a server) was kind and funny. He said, "Oh, you've come to keep us company!" The restaurant is open and bright, modern fixtures. Greek-leaning food. Starters include honey feta cheese, halloumi cheese bruschetta, lamb cubes, pork belly, calamari, Brussels sprouts. I had the Halloumi cheese at the recommendation of the server. It wasn't bad . . . I think I would have rather had the pork belly. That being said, I'm not sure the server was invested in making good recs, and I think he was recommending popular things, not things he personally liked. I had the NY strip for my entree, with rosemary, garlic butter, roasted potatoes, and veggies. It wasn't great, it wasn't bad. Flavor was lacking. They also serve salmon, chilean sea bass, pork souvlaki, pork chops, pasta, and salads. I had a couple of cocktails, none of which were super memorable or impressive. I would stick with wine here. The main downer for me was the service. I'm pretty sure I got a guy at the end of his shift who was checked out (he spent most of his time in the back watching something on his phone). I don't need a ton of fluffing or attention, but this guy didn't care at all. The server who came on behind him was much nicer. Not a bad place, but I've had better food and better cocktails and better service, so no reason to return.

    I've been to Mandu a few times over the years and I'm sorry to say my most recent visit didn't hit…read morethe mark. I visited on a Friday around 6:30 PM and sat at the bar to catch the end of happy hour (Mon-Sun 5-7 PM). The bar was empty at the time, but a few other people showed up later. The dining room had a handful of tables occupied. In short, easy to get a seat. Drinks were good. I like the Somaek ($6) which is a small beer and a shot of soju. Beer ($7) was beer. We got some beef and pork mandu (dumplings) that were pretty good. 6 pieces for $10 on HH. We got two entrees, the Ddukbokgi ($28) and Yukgaejang ($29), which came with four banchan. Ddukbokgi is chewy rice cakes, gochujang, onion, and bulgogi. We thought it was only ok -- we've had better, including at Mandu in the past. Yukgaejang was a new dish for me. The menu described it as a "spicy beef stew, brisket, noodles, shiitake, bean sprouts, and egg." I expected the brisket to be sliced and recognizably brisket, but it was pulled -- it looked and tasted more like pulled pork. The dish also didn't have any noodles in it. I didn't like it. The banchan was seaweed, bean sprouts, kimchi, and cucumbers. It was okay. Service at the bar was fine.
